Crystal structure of 3a,6,6,9a-tetra-methyl-dodeca-hydro-naphtho-[2,1-b]furan-2-ol
Xin-Wei Shi1, Sheng-Kun Li2, Dang-Dang Li2
1Xi'an Botanical Garden, Institute of Botany of Shaanxi Province, Xi'an 710061, People's Republic of China.
Abstract:
The title compound (common name: sclaral), C16H28O2, is a sclareolide derivative, which was synthesized from sclareolide itself. In the mol-ecule, the two six-membered rings, A and B, of the labdane skeleton adopt chair conformations and the five-membered O-containing heterocyclic ring C displays an envelope conformation, with the methine C atom of the fused C-C bond as the flap. In the crystal, mol-ecules are linked by O-H⋯O hydrogen bonds, forming chains propagating along [100].

Structure and Nomenclature of Alcohols and Phenols
Alcohols are one of the most important functional groups in organic chemistry. The name of alcohol comes from the hydrocarbon from which it is derived. Alcohols are organic molecules containing the functional hydroxyl or –OH group directly bonded to carbon. Phenols have an OH group directly attached to a benzene ring. While alcohols are colorless, phenol is a white crystalline compound with a characteristic "hospital smell" odor.
